  • This paper presents ND (Noise functiondetection) steganalysis algorithm to detect LSB steganography. The purpose of constructing the noise function isto quantify the smoothness or "regularity" of the images.ND method is based on the property that LSB embeddingwill increase the noise functional value of the image, andthen the LSB embedding message ratio is estimated byconstructing the simple line equation with the statistics ofnoise function in image. Experimental results show thatthis algorithm is more accurate and has a lower missingrate and false alarm rate than the conventional RS. Compared with RS method and some other powerful steganalysis approaches presented recently, ND method directly usethe noise function to estimate the LSB embedding messageratio, neither fixed nor dynamic mask is needed. Thus,more running time is saved. The ND method is relativelyfaster, simpler and has good detection result.
